A Senior Marine Structural Engineer is needed for a global engineering, construction and project management company in the Houston, TX area. This role is responsible for the design, analysis, and construction support of heavy-duty waterfront infrastructure.

responsibilities:
- Lead the design and analysis of complex marine facilities including ports, terminals, wharfs, piers, and mooring systems.
- Serve as the Responsible Engineer for breasting dolphins, mooring dolphins, and steel structures like piperacks and walkways.
- Perform advanced structural and geotechnical calculations for foundations, including sheet pile and king pile bulkhead walls.
- Execute mooring and berthing analysis, accounting for environmental loads like waves and currents.
- Review and approve field design changes to resolve construction issues and maintain structural integrity.
- Provide technical oversight for modular dolphin transportation, including load-out and load-in installation activities.
- Manage the review of vendor prints, rebar detailing, and steel connection designs (bolted and welded).
- Interface with construction teams to interpret design documents and ensure ease of constructability.
- Conduct forensic reviews of existing designs and inspection reports to assess pile damage and structural health.
- Ensure all designs comply with international coastal design codes and standards across greenfield and brownfield projects.
